### Apple Creative Studio: A New Dawn for Professional Applications
Apple has unveiled the introduction of Apple Creative Studio, a subscription-based service that provides a remarkable collection of professional applications. This venture has sparked a blend of enthusiasm and discussion among users, especially concerning the newly designed app icons linked to the subscription service. Nonetheless, Apple has made it clear that users are not obligated to transition to these new icons, as both standalone and subscription options for the apps will be accessible.
#### Subscription vs. Standalone Options
In an official support document, Apple assured that users have the choice between the standalone purchase options of widely-used applications such as Final Cut Pro, Logic Pro, among others, or the subscription variants incorporated in Apple Creative Studio. This adaptability enables users to preserve their preferred workflow without feeling pressured to move to the subscription format.
The subscription edition will incorporate exclusive AI functionalities, enhancing the applications’ capabilities. Still, users who have already bought the standalone versions will retain access to those apps and can install both options on their Macs. This dual offering is a pivotal development from Apple, addressing a diverse user demographic with varying preferences and requirements.
#### Unique App Icons
One of the most striking adjustments with the launch of Apple Creative Studio is the new selection of app icons. These icons function as a visual cue for the subscription editions of the applications. For example, apps such as Final Cut Pro, Motion, and Logic Pro will feature distinctive icons that set them apart from their standalone versions. This design decision aims to assist users in quickly recognizing which edition of the app they are utilizing.
Apple’s support document highlights that installing both versions is allowed, enabling users to alternate between them as necessary. This strategy not only improves user satisfaction but also provides a clear differentiation between the features offered by each version.
